Based on the international requirements for reducing greenhouse gas emissions in shipping, this article outlines waste heat recovery power generation technology as an energy-saving and environmentally friendly means on board ships, and summarizes the current technological development status and working principles of waste heat recovery and utilization systems at home and abroad. Regarding the application of waste heat recovery system (WHR) onboard, this article decomposes the WHR system from the perspective of working principle and design layout, identifies and analyzes the safety design requirements for its onboard application, and proposes appropriate preventive and security measures. Based on the above analysis, this article looks forward to the development prospects and possible problems of WHR’s future applications on ships, providing reference for the practical engineering application of waste heat recovery power generation technology on ships.
